Hallo Edomiten,
bei mir läuft im Keller neben Edomi noch ein kleiner Windows Server als Datenschleuder. Auf diesem läuft mehrmals die Woche ein batch-Skript, welches dann mittels Robocopy ein Backup auf eine externe HDD legt. Nun hätte ich in Edomi gerne die letzte Laufzeit, um sie in der Visu anzuzeigen oder bei Ausfall eine Telegram-Message zu schreiben.
Ich habe im batch-Skript nach dem Backup Befehl einen Fernzugriff-Aufruf für Edomi über curl eingefügt, der das aktuelle Datum/die aktuelle Uhrzeit in ein iKO schreiben soll:
Die curl-exe liegt dabei im selben Verzeichnis wie das Skript. Nun verhält es sich so, dass das ganze wunderbar funktioniert, sobald ich das Skript einfach ausführe. Wenn ich das Skript aber über die Aufgabenplanung im Server-Manager einplane, läuft zwar das Backup, der Fernzugriff funktioniert aber nicht mehr. Ich habe es auch schon mit einem Festwert als KO-value versucht, daran scheint es aber nicht zu scheitern.
Hat jemand eine Idee, wie ich das lösen kann, damit das auch bei Skript-Start im Background funktioniert?
Schon Mal vielen Dank für Ideen!
bei mir läuft im Keller neben Edomi noch ein kleiner Windows Server als Datenschleuder. Auf diesem läuft mehrmals die Woche ein batch-Skript, welches dann mittels Robocopy ein Backup auf eine externe HDD legt. Nun hätte ich in Edomi gerne die letzte Laufzeit, um sie in der Visu anzuzeigen oder bei Ausfall eine Telegram-Message zu schreiben.
Ich habe im batch-Skript nach dem Backup Befehl einen Fernzugriff-Aufruf für Edomi über curl eingefügt, der das aktuelle Datum/die aktuelle Uhrzeit in ein iKO schreiben soll:
Code:
curl "http://192.168.xxx.xxx/remote/?login=xxx&pass=xxx&koid=1060&kovalue=%DATE%_%TIME%"
Hat jemand eine Idee, wie ich das lösen kann, damit das auch bei Skript-Start im Background funktioniert?
Schon Mal vielen Dank für Ideen!
Kommentar